Abstract

An assist handle for assisting an operator with climbing on to, or off of, a ground maintenance vehicle such as a mower, and a ground maintenance vehicle incorporating the same. The assist handle includes, in one embodiment, a grip portion movable between a deployed position, wherein the grip portion is positioned at a deployed elevation configured to assist the operator with ingress to, or egress from, a platform such as a seat; and a stowed position, wherein the grip portion is positioned at a stowed elevation lower than the deployed elevation.

         21 . A zero-turning-radius ground maintenance vehicle adapted to accommodate a ride-on operator, the vehicle comprising:
 a frame;   at least one movable control member coupled to the frame and operable to control one or both of a direction and a speed of the vehicle;   an operator platform attached to the frame; and   an assist handle operatively attached to the frame, the assist handle comprising a grip portion adapted to assist the operator with ingress to, or egress from, the platform.   
     
     
         22 . The vehicle of  claim 21 , wherein the control member comprises an operator-controllable lever attached to the frame and adapted to pivot, relative to the frame, about one or more axes. 
     
     
         23 . The vehicle of  claim 22 , wherein the one or more axes comprises a transverse axis. 
     
     
         24 . The vehicle of  claim 21 , wherein the operator platform comprises a seat. 
     
     
         25 . The vehicle of  claim 21 , wherein the assist handle comprises a tubular member. 
     
     
         26 . The vehicle of  claim 21 , further comprising a step secured to the frame. 
     
     
         27 . The vehicle of  claim 21 , wherein the assist handle is positioned both lateral to a longitudinal axis of the vehicle and forward of the operator platform. 
     
     
         28 . The vehicle of  claim 21 , wherein the grip portion is movable between a deployed position and a stowed position. 
     
     
         29 . A zero-turning-radius riding lawn mower, comprising:
 a frame;   an operator seat attached to the frame and adapted to accommodate a mower operator in a sitting position;   two control levers positioned near the seat and accessible by the operator from the seat, each of the levers adapted to pivot, relative to the frame about a first axis transverse to a longitudinal axis of the mower, to control direction and speed of the mower, wherein one or both of the levers is further configured to pivot, relative to the frame about a second axis, between an operative position and a seat access position; and   an assist handle operatively attached to the frame, the assist handle comprising a grip portion adapted to assist the operator with ingress to, or egress from, the seat.   
     
     
         30 . The mower of  claim 29 , wherein the second axis is normal to the first axis. 
     
     
         31 . The mower of  claim 29 , wherein the assist handle is operatively attached to the frame such that the grip portion is located at a position that is lateral to the longitudinal axis. 
     
     
         32 . The mower of  claim 29 , further comprising a step secured to the frame. 
     
     
         33 . The mower of  claim 32 , wherein the step is secured to the frame at a location spaced away from the longitudinal axis. 
     
     
         34 . The mower of  claim 32 , wherein the assist handle is attached to the step. 
     
     
         35 . The mower of  claim 29 , wherein the grip portion is movable between: a deployed position, wherein the grip portion is located at a deployed elevation; and a stowed position, wherein the grip portion is located at a stowed elevation lower than the deployed elevation. 
     
     
         36 . The mower of  claim 29 , wherein the assist handle has a first tube operatively attached to the frame, and a second tube telescopingly received within the first tube, the second tube comprising the grip portion, the grip portion movable between: a deployed position, wherein the grip portion is located at a deployed elevation forward of the control levers; and a stowed position, wherein the grip portion is located at a stowed elevation lower than the deployed elevation. 
     
     
         37 . The mower of  claim 29 , wherein the grip portion is spaced away from the longitudinal axis of the mower. 
     
     
         38 . The mower of  claim 29 , wherein the assist handle forms part of an assembly that also comprises a step.
